Atlanta Falcons 27-31 Los Angeles Rams: Falcons comeback falls short
A Jalen Ramsey end zone interception sealed a nail-biting victory for the Los Angeles Rams as the Atlanta Falcons came dangerously close to pulling off an incredible win in SoFi Stadium. The Atlanta Falcons fought hard against the Los Angeles Rams, but their second half comeback fell short. Atlanta falls to 0-2 in the NFC South, and they will stay on the west coast, facing the Seattle Seahawks on the road next Sunday. Although Sunday ended it defeat, the Falcons showed their 2022 squad has a lot more character, than recent Falcons teams have had.
The Game
A promising opening Falcons drive stuttered near the Rams redzone, when Bobby Wagner rushed untouched through the B gap and sacked Marcus Mariota. Younghoe Koo missed his resulting 44 yard field goal on 4th down. A brilliantly choreographed Rams drive was capped off with a 1 yard touchdown grab by Allen Robinson, who beat AJ Terrell with a fade route. Terrell was beaten with ease and has been a concern through two weeks. Rams done a great job staying balanced and utilizing play action. The following Falcons drive ended with them turning the ball over on downs at midfield after two consecutive unsuccessful zone read rush attempts. Darrell Henderson made it a two score game with an 8 yard touchdown run, Cooper Kupp threw the crucial block to open the running lane. LA's pass rush forced an errant pass to Kyle Pitts from Marcus Mariota on 3rd and goal. A nice 22 yard connection with KhaDarel Hodge on a crossing route had set Atlanta up in Rams terrority. Koo made no mistake with his second field goal attempt to leave the score at 14-3 LA. The teams exchanged interceptions, first, Casey Hayward made a great play on the football to pick Stafford off in the Falcons endzone. Atlanta looked to get into field goal range, before the end of the half, but Cordarelle Patterson couldnt haul a bullet pass from Mariota and Decobie Durant returned the interception to the Falcons 9 yard line. The Rams appeared to be running away with the game after touchdowns either side of half time gave them a 28-3 lead. Mykal Walker would instigate a Falcons comeback, his interception of Matthew Stafford gave Atlanta field position at the Rams 21 yard line. The Falcons capitalised on the interception, as Drake London caught his first career touchdown on a slant route in a goal to go situation. London has been exceptional through two weeks. Down 31-10, Arthur Smith's offense orchestrated their best drive of the game. Mariota spread the ball around, completing passes to Pitts, London, Hodge and finally Zaccheaus to complete a 72 yard touchdown drive. The momentum was with the Falcons and rookie second round pick Troy Andersen blocked the Rams punt, linebacker Lorenzo Carter scooped the ball up and ran it in for a special teams touchdown to cut the deficit to eight. Arthur Smith ordered his team to go for 2 and they rewarded his belief, Mariota found London in the back of the endzone to leave the score at 31-25. LA were nervous, they were inexplicably one Falcons touchdown from losing after holding a 25 point lead. On a crucial 3rd and 4, Stafford went to his safety blanket Cooper Kupp for the first down, but Darren Hall punched the ball out and Atlanta recovered! It was the Falcons chance to avenge the ghosts of all their blown leads since Superbowl 51. For the second week in a row, the moment was too big for Marcus Mariota. Jalen Ramsey picked the Falcons quarterback as he forced a ball on 3rd down to Bryan Edwards. The decision got a lot of criticism, but Aaron Donald done exceptionally well to pressure Mariota into a high throw. We got a late intentional safety as the Rams decided to milk the clock to make the scoreline a tad more respectable at 31-27.

Box Score
Atlanta Falcons
Passing: Marcus Mariota: 17/26 for 196 yards, two touchdowns and two interceptions, 81.6 passer rating.
Rushing: Cordarelle Patterson: 10 carries for 41 yards.
Receiving: Drake London: 8 receptions for 86 yards and one touchdown.
Los Angeles Rams
Passing: Matthew Stafford 27/36 for 272 yards, three touchdowns and two interceptions, 100.7 passer rating.
Rushing: Darrell Henderson: 10 carries for 47 yards and one touchdown.
Receiving: Cooper Kupp: 11 receptions for 108 yards and two touchdowns.
